Abstract
The focus of the study was to assess the practice of skin bleaching among school pupils.A quantitative study design was adopted for the study. A random sampling technique was used to select 60 respondents. Data was gathered through the use of questionnaire. A random sampling technique was employed in drawing the population of interest. For this purpose, 60 questionnaires were distributed to students of Presbyterian Senior High School, Berekum. The results were presented graphically in bar charts and tables using Microsoft Excel.The study found that, 83% of the respondents indicated that they know more about skin bleaching whereas 17% of the respondent indicated that they know but little. Concerning the causes of skin bleaching, 75% of the respondents indicated that it has a cause whereas 25% also indicated that it has no cause. With regards to believe that school pupil may have unintentional skin bleaching from treating of skin diseases, 40 pupils representing 66.67% of the respondents indicated no while 20 pupils representing 33.33% indicated yes.The study recommended that, bleaching creams and soaps must be banned from being sold in Ghana, massive education must go on in schools, churches, on televisions, radios and other social gatherings about the dangers of skin bleaching, Ghanaians must be encouraged to appreciate their God-given natural skin.Based on the findings, it can be concluded that, majority of the respondent were knowledgeable about the harmful effect of skin bleaching. Also, the use of skin bleaching cream was fairly high among respondents. Higher percentage of the respondent indicated that, there are factors that motivates the use of skin bleaching which included; peer influence, to attract opposite sex. Also, majority of the respondent believed that school pupil also has unintentional skin bleaching from treating their skin disease.
